I find it pretty interesting that the only real concern was "can this team solve my technical problem using the best tools in the shortest amount of time" but did not seem to consider things like, "What happens when this team moves on". One of the biggest assumptions that I've made is that when choosing tools, choosing the most popular ones gives you the highest chance of bringing someone on board who already groks them, finding learning material, etc.

I seem to be noticing more often now that "the best tool for the job, for the person, at the time" is completely acceptable. I feel as though this didn't used to be the case, and I know a lot of more "established" engineers who believe it's naive to choose tools based on an inclination or personal/team preference. While in this case, we're getting less code in the dependency, I'm highly suspicious of how their working knowledge, method of code organization, etc... can be transferred over time.

Ultimately though, knowing what actually happened over time with this project would be the most interesting. Does he eventually find new team members who convince him to switch back to a framework that is more widely understood and practiced?
